Hillis was placed in the NHL's COVID-19 protocols Wednesday.
Hillis made his NHL debut in a 5-2 loss to the Panthers on Saturday, logging two shots on goal in 10:15 of ice time. The 21-year-old joins a large portion of the Canadiens' roster in the virus protocols. He'll need to return two negative tests to be cleared, but it's unclear if he'll be needed with the big club by the time they resume play.
